Reaching the end of a job interview, the
Human
Resources Person asked a young Engineer
fresh out of MIT, "And what starting salary were
you looking for?"
The Engineer said, "In the neighborhood of $125,000
a year, depending on the benefits package."
The interviewer said, "Well, what would you say to a
package of 5 weeks vacation, 14 paid holidays, full
medical and dental, a company matching retirement
fund for 50% of your salary, and a company car
leased every 2 years -- say, a
red Corvette?"
The Engineer sat up straight and said, "Wow! Are you
kidding?"
And the interviewer replied, "Yeah, but you started it."
